Pop under ads have become an increasingly common annoyance for online users. These ads, which open in a new browser…
Pop Under Ads Network is an online advertising service that has been gaining significant popularity in the realm of digital…
Pop-under advertising networks have become a popular tool for online advertisers to reach their target audience in an effective and…
Pop under ads are a popular form of online advertising that has gained significant attention in the digital marketing world.…
Boost Your Website's Visibility with a Powerful Pop Under Ads Network - Get Started Today! Pop under ads have become…
FroggyAds pop-under advertising FroggyAds pop-under advertising is a type of online advertising that has gained popularity in recent years due…